One person dead following vehicle crash in Indiana

INDIANA — A man died following a single-car crash early Monday in the 2300 block of Butler Road, according to the Fort Wayne Police Department.

The crash occurred when a vehicle veered off the roadway and struck a tree, igniting a fire. A Fort Wayne Animal Care and Control officer was the first to arrive and assisted in extinguishing the flames.

Fort Wayne police officers also used fire extinguishers before the Fort Wayne Fire Department arrived and freed the driver, who was trapped inside the vehicle.

The man was transported to a hospital, where he was later pronounced dead. His identity and the exact cause of death will be released by the Allen County Coroner’s Office.

The Fort Wayne Police Department’s Fatal Accident Crash Team and Air Support Unit are investigating the incident. Authorities say speed and wet road conditions may have been factors.

Butler Road remains closed while the investigation continues.
